This is a query about the existence of a nominal roll for the BSAP.

For my Mafeking research, there are some men and an officer with no forenames. I would very much like to know their names as that also opens up other research avenues.

Here is my list of BSAP men at Mafeking who are missing forenames.

2529 Trooper Allen J H A. British Battles and Medals, 7th Edition, 2006, connects this man with service in the 1st KRRC, 1891-98 (Private). It has not been possible to verify this service

2510 Trooper Bannister W

2524 Trooper Byrne J P. BB&M connects this man with service in the 1st Norfolk Regiment, 1881-93 (Private) (unconfirmed). Served in the BeR (631 Private) 20 October 1905 to 15 October 1906.

2462 Sergeant Cook A J. Wounded 31 Oct 1899

2590 Hospital Sergeant Crossman A

2481 Trooper Mackenzie A

Lieutenant Martin A H

2552 Trooper McKenzie C

2503 Acting Sergeant Mills T

2534 Trooper Nash G M

2581 Trooper Lidwill G - identified

2507 Trooper Smith G

1868 Sergeant Taylor A. Possibly Albert Taylor

2584 Trooper Welch M

2578 Corporal of Ordnance White J J. Born in Dublin, Ireland c 1874. Served in the BSAP for two years. Also served 1st KFS (2059 Trooper) 4 March to 5 July 1902. Trade: Chemist. NOK: Mrs Mary White, Dublin. Listed with just his initials on the KSF nominal roll.

2587 Trooper Willmot J

2506 Trooper Wood R. BB&M says served in the 1st Derby Regiment (unconfirmed)
